1.Select Security > Radius Server from the main menu.

2.Select the Authentication tab.

3. Refer to the Authentication field to define the following Radius authentication information:

EAP and Auth Type Specify the EAP type for the Radius server.

PEAP uses a TLS layer on top of EAP as a carrier for other EAP modules. PEAP is an ideal choice for networks using legacy EAP authentication methods.

TTLS is similar to EAP-TLS, but the client authentication portion of the protocol is not performed until after a secure transport tunnel has been established. This allows EAP- TTLS to protect legacy authentication methods used by some Radius servers.

Auth Data Source Use Auth Data Source drop-down menu to select the data source for the local Radius server.

If Local is selected, the switch’s internal user database serves as the data source for user authentication. Refer to the Users and Groups tabs to define user and group permissions for the switch’s local Radius server.

If LDAP is selected, the switch uses the data within an LDAP server.
